写一个python脚本,这个脚本代码可以生成一个文本文件,文本文件中包含10000个不同的英文单词及其对应的中文词义,帮我把这个代码写出来
时间: 2024-11-15 12:32:31 浏览: 23
为了创建一个Python脚本,我们可以使用`random`模块来随机选择英文单词,并从一个预先存储的单词列表中获取对应中文词义。这里假设我们有一个包含英文单词和中文翻译的字典数据结构。以下是简单的示例代码:
```python
import random
# 假设这是你的英文单词与中文翻译的字典,你可以根据实际需要填充或替换
word_dict = {
"apple": "苹果",
"banana": "香蕉",
# ... 其他9997个单词及其翻译
}
def generate_word_file(num_words, output_file):
with open(output_file, 'w', encoding='utf-8') as f:
for _ in range(num_words):
word = random.choice(list(word_dict.keys()))
translation = word_dict[word]
f.write(f"{word}\t{translation}\n") # 每行一个英文单词和其翻译,用\t分隔
# 调用函数生成包含10000个单词的文件
generate_word_file(10000, "english_to_chinese.txt")
阅读全文